A self-hosted homelab running a production-grade Kubernetes stack at home — identity, mail, storage, automation, home-automation and the websites it hosts, all declared in public GitOps. This is the front door; the deep dive lives in the docs.

github.com/tillo/autoconfigPublic-interest infrastructure run from the cluster and contributed back to the internet — anti-censorship relays, alternative DNS, a package mirror and public time.
Public mirror
A free, fast mirror for BlackArch, Gentoo, Tails and ArchStrike.
mirror.mdapi.chTor Snowflake
A Snowflake proxy helping people on censored networks reach Tor.
torproject.orgTor WebTunnel bridge
A WebTunnel bridge giving censorship-resistant access to Tor.
torproject.orgOpenNIC DNS
A public resolver for the community-run OpenNIC alternative DNS root.
opennic.orgNTP Pool
A time server contributing to the global pool.ntp.org project.
